New signage for the renamed Tomorrowland Launch Depot store at the Magic Kingdom has been installed on the side of the building facing TRON Lightcycle / Run. What’s Happening: The reimagined Tomorrowland Launch Depot (previously known as Tomorrowland Light & Power Co.) will serve as the main store for TRON Lightcycle / Run, while also […]
The post Photos: New Signage Installed on Backside of Tomorrowland Launch Depot appeared first on LaughingPlace.com.